Preparing Cowboy Chicken, Spinach, and Mushroom Bake
Cooking a delicious dinner doesn’t have to be complicated, and that’s certainly true with this cowboy chicken, spinach, and mushroom bake. With just a few simple steps, you’ll create a comforting dish that’s perfect for busy weeknights or a cozy weekend dinner.
Preheat and Prepare Your Baking Dish
The journey to a scrumptious cowboy chicken spinach and mushroom bake begins with pre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C). This ensures that your dish cooks evenly and develops that golden-brown crust we all love.
While the oven warms up, grab a 9×13-inch baking dish and lightly coat it with cooking spray or butter. This step is key to ensuring that nothing sticks and simplifies cleanup later. You’re setting yourself up for success right from the start!
Season and Sear the Chicken
Next, let’s talk chicken. Take about 1.5 pounds of boneless, skinless chicken breast and season it well. A blend of garlic powder, paprika, salt, and pepper works wonders here.
Once seasoned, heat a tablespoon of ol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Sear the chicken for 4-5 minutes on each side until it gets a nice golden-brown color. This step not only enhances flavor but also locks in the juices, keeping your chicken tender and moist. As you cook, consider your chicken’s temperature: using a meat thermometer is a great way to ensure it’s cooked perfectly, ideally reaching 165°F (75°C). Plus, it gives you peace of mind knowing your meal is safe to enjoy.
Sauté the Mushrooms and Spinach
While the chicken is resting after its sizzling escapade, it’s time to bring some freshness to the table. In the same skillet, toss in a bit more olive oil if needed, and add about 2 cups of sliced mushrooms. Brightly flavored varieties like cremini or button mushrooms work beautifully, offering a meaty texture that pairs wonderfully with chicken.
After a couple of minutes, bring in about 2 cups of fresh spinach. This beautiful leafy green wilts down quickly, so stir until it’s just tender. If you’re curious about the nutritional kick, spinach is packed with iron and vitamins, making it a fantastic addition!
Whisk Together the Creamy Sauce
To elevate your cowboy chicken spinach and mushroom bake even further, let’s create a creamy sauce. In a bowl, combine 1 cup of cream or a dairy alternative and a couple of tablespoons of Dijon mustard for depth. Whisk until blended, adding salt and pepper to taste.
If you enjoy a bit of zest, a splash of lemon juice can add a refreshing note, brightening the entire dish. This sauce doesn’t just bind everything together; it coats each ingredient, ensuring every bite is packed with flavor.
Assemble the Dish
Once you have everything ready, it’s time for the fun part—assembly! Place your seared chicken evenly in the prepared baking dish. Pour the sautéed mushrooms and spinach over the chicken, then drizzle the creamy sauce on top. Finish with a sprinkle of shredded cheese—cheddar, mozzarella, or your favorite blend—because who doesn’t love a cheesy topping?
Bake to Perfection
Slide the assembled dish into your preheated oven and allow it to bake for about 25-30 minutes. The cheese should be bubbly and slightly golden, and the chicken will be perfectly cooked through.

FAQs about Cowboy Chicken, Spinach, and Mushroom Bake
Can I make this dish in advance?
Absolutely! The cowboy chicken, spinach, and mushroom bake is perfect for meal prepping. You can assemble the dish a day ahead, cover it, and store it in the refrigerator until you’re ready to bake it. This makes it an excellent option for busy weeknights or pre-planned gatherings. Just be sure to let it s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es before you pop it into the oven.
What are the best storage practices?
To store any leftovers from your cowboy chicken, spinach, and mushroom bake, let them cool completely. Transfer them into an airtight container, and they’ll keep in the fridge for about 3 to 4 days. If you want to extend their life, consider wrapping them tightly and freezing them. They can last up to 2-3 months in the freezer. For more detailed storage tips, check out resources from the USDA here.
How do I know when the chicken is done?
The key to perfectly cooked chicken is ensuring it reaches a safe internal temperature of 165°F (75°C). You can check this with a meat thermometer, which is a good investment for any home cook. Additionally, visually inspect the chicken: it should be white, and the juices should run clear rather than pink. If you notice any areas that look undercooked, give it a bit more time in the oven. Cowboy Chicken Spinach and Mushroom Bake: Easy Family Favorite
- Total Time: 45 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ings
Description
A delicious blend of chicken, spinach, and mushrooms baked to perfection.
Ingredients
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 2 cups fresh spinach
- 1 cup sliced mushrooms
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1 cup cream of mushroom soup
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at.
- Add sliced mushrooms and cook until softened.
- Add fresh spinach and cook until wilted.
- In a baking dish, place chicken breasts and season with gar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per.
- Spread the spinach and mushroom mixture over the chicken.
- Top with cream of mushroom soup and sprinkle mozzarella cheese on top.
- Bake for 25-30 minutes or until the chicken is cooked through.
- Let sit for a few minutes before serving.
Notes
- This dish pairs well with rice or crusty bread.
- For extra flavor, consider adding herbs like thyme or basil.
